I certainly don't know. I've seen that gun a number of times and it's a fine piece.
About the one and only stickler it has is that at some point, no doubt in its years of use, someone filed a rear sight dovetail into the barrel, right through the letters Be of the name Beck. They show a picture of that on the auction site, and they should show that, although the gun is undoubtedly a JP Beck.
Strange too, is that some of the other items sold for well above estimate, like the Abner Howe musket, with a replaced lock. And the lock, a replacement that some could argue is not the correct style. None the less, it went for well above the high estimate.
I watched the auction, but didn't add up the winners and the losers. I know though, that if I was going to sell, I don't think I would use an on-line only venue like that....
